I've had no issues with the rocker style pedal on my Kubota MX6000. Same statement on Mom's BX2360, it just works. If I'm running the loader, I just put my foot on top of it and rock to change directions. Mowing or tilling, I drop off the side and just go forward. No way to accidentally back up, it's a deliberate motion.

I think 1,000 plus hours on a compact tractor is a lot. I had a grand L 4060 kubota that was a good tractor. The year after it was paid off, it had two main “breakdowns”. King pin seals went out on the front axle and the differential broke in the rear end. It was an excellent tractor but I asked for a lot out of it. Tractor dealers have always told me that a machine is considered new if it has less than 1,000 hours. With used equipment prices like they are, I would consider new.
